What Causes Elevated Blood Pressure Levels?

i was diagnosed with high blood pressure last Friday 153/99. i was surprised as I have always had great levels, i exercise regularly and eat a healthy diet (58 yrs old female). Doctor put me on Maxzide 25 mg. and told me to check my BP twice a week. Today I checked and it is up to 166/99 which has me worried. :( It is Friday evening....should I be worried and call my Dr?

General & Family Physician 's  Response
Hi,
Thanks for the query I undeestand your concern.
Blood pressure medicine needs at least 5-7 days to affect blood pressure.Again the final effective dose of medicine tohave optimum effect needs to be adjusted by fequent readings.
Upper level of blood pressure (systolic) readiing is liable to rise with psychological stress. I feel that is the cause of mild rise in 2nd reading. You need to consult the doctor earlier if both the figures of BP reading are raised .
Please wait patienly for a week to have effect of medicine.Have confidence In your doctor & medicine. Be composed & positive.
